Output 5fa60b946a06896831b6c01c0dc8482cafb3877489aa2fa000e7a4919dbfbb2e:5

value
18739008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a621a80e76337cf3f3f314531a449b7bd72f4c OP_EQUAL
address
3MSYtzj1d72D6vvt88ZYBsv6Ey5xojGz9u
transaction
5fa60b946a06896831b6c01c0dc8482cafb3877489aa2fa000e7a4919dbfbb2e
confirmations
370012
spent
true